Parametrized create_image.sh scripts for CI

pull/508/head
cruizba 2020-06-23 12:11:54 +02:00
parent 43bf7f44c2
commit 499bd8afc5
6 changed files with 41 additions and 15 deletions

1
.gitignore vendored
View File

@ -19,6 +19,7 @@ nbactions.xml
.externalToolBuilders .externalToolBuilders
*bin/ *bin/
*/.vscode/* */.vscode/*
.vscode/*
*/.sts4-cache/* */.sts4-cache/*
*/.project */.project
*/.classpath */.classpath

View File

@ -1,5 +1,10 @@
VERSION=$1
if [[ ! -z $VERSION ]]; then
cp ../utils/discover_my_public_ip.sh ./discover_my_public_ip.sh cp ../utils/discover_my_public_ip.sh ./discover_my_public_ip.sh
docker build --rm -t openvidu/openvidu-coturn . docker build --rm -t openvidu/openvidu-coturn:$VERSION .
rm ./discover_my_public_ip.sh rm ./discover_my_public_ip.sh
else
echo "Error: You need to specify a version as first argument"
fi

View File

@ -1,5 +1,10 @@
VERSION=$1
if [[ ! -z $VERSION ]]; then
cp ../utils/discover_my_public_ip.sh ./discover_my_public_ip.sh cp ../utils/discover_my_public_ip.sh ./discover_my_public_ip.sh
docker build -t openvidu/openvidu-nginx . docker build -t openvidu/openvidu-nginx:$VERSION .
rm ./discover_my_public_ip.sh rm ./discover_my_public_ip.sh
else
echo "Error: You need to specify a version as first argument"
fi

View File

@ -1 +1,6 @@
docker build --rm -t openvidu/openvidu-redis . VERSION=$1
if [[ ! -z $VERSION ]]; then
docker build --rm -t openvidu/openvidu-redis:$VERSION .
else
echo "Error: You need to specify a version as first argument"
fi

View File

@ -1,5 +1,10 @@
VERSION=$1
if [[ ! -z $VERSION ]]; then
cp ../utils/discover_my_public_ip.sh ./discover_my_public_ip.sh cp ../utils/discover_my_public_ip.sh ./discover_my_public_ip.sh
docker build -t openvidu/openvidu-server-pro . docker build -t openvidu/openvidu-server-pro:$VERSION .
rm ./discover_my_public_ip.sh rm ./discover_my_public_ip.sh
else
echo "Error: You need to specify a version as first argument"
fi

View File

@ -1,7 +1,12 @@
VERSION=$1
if [[ ! -z $VERSION ]]; then
cp ../../target/openvidu-server-*.jar ./openvidu-server.jar cp ../../target/openvidu-server-*.jar ./openvidu-server.jar
cp ../utils/discover_my_public_ip.sh ./discover_my_public_ip.sh cp ../utils/discover_my_public_ip.sh ./discover_my_public_ip.sh
docker build -t openvidu/openvidu-server . docker build -t openvidu/openvidu-server:$VERSION .
rm ./openvidu-server.jar rm ./openvidu-server.jar
rm ./discover_my_public_ip.sh rm ./discover_my_public_ip.sh
else
echo "Error: You need to specify a version as first argument"
fi